PER COURT:- The learned counsel appearing for the petitioners undertakes to deposit the deficit court fees, if any, within two weeks from today.
2.
These Petitions take exception to the inter-se communications between the Director of Education (Primary), Maharashtra State, Pune and the respondent no.1 herein.
3.
In our opinion, the Petitions are premature. As and when the petitioners or the schools in which the petitioners are serving, receive any notice or communication from the concerned competent authority for termination of the services of the petitioners, it will be open for the
8466.14WP concern/affected parties to take appropriate remedy, as may be available in law.
4.
So far grievance of the petitioners for payment of salary for the services, which they have already rendered, and to that effect if proposals are already submitted by the Management, we direct the Respondent no.3 to take decision on the said proposal, in accordance with relevant rules/procedure, as expeditiously as possible, however, preferably within 8 weeks from today.
5.
Needless to observe, the concerned authority will be entitled to verify the factual details about actual services rendered etc., of each of the petitioners. In case, the petitioners are found entitled for the salary, respondent no.3 shall ensure that, the petitioners receive salary within four weeks from decision on the proposal submitted by the management.
6.
In view of the above, the petitions are dismissed as withdrawn. Dismissal of this Petition would not be construed as an impediment to the petitioners, so as to seek appropriate remedy before the appropriate forum in case they receive the individual notices of terminating their services. The pending Civil Applications are also disposed of. ( P.R. BORA, J. ) ( S.S. SHINDE, J. ) SGA
